FAQ

  • What is EMDR?
    • EMDR stands for Eye Movement Desensitization Reprocessing Therapy. It was developed in the 1980’s as a form of psychotherapy for resolving the symptoms of traumatic and other disturbing life experiences. Learn more from the EMDR International Association.
  • Is this therapy right for my symptoms?
    • EMDR and memory reprocessing therapy are for anyone who has experienced trauma. I will discuss with you in detail whether EMDR is a good option, depending on your history and symptoms. EMDR is intended to work on events in your past that are affecting your present. As such, it is not appropriate for those currently in unsafe environments.
  • What is EMDR treatment like?
    • EMDR consists of 8 separate phases, advancing depending on your progress as we work together. Whether treatment takes place using the weekly or the intensive approach, our sessions emphasize different modalities, such as psychoeducation and insight orientation. I also incorporate body-oriented mindfulness activities in every session.
